Analysis
In 2019, getting electricity (db16-20 methodology) - score in Romania stood at 53.67. That is the highest value across all 6 years on record.
The figure is up 0.3% on the previous year and up 1.3% over ten years.
Romania ranks 155th of 188 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

About this data
The score for getting electricity is the simple average of the scores for each of the component indicators: the procedures, time, cost for a business to obtain a permanent electricity connection and supply for a standardized warehouse, as well as the reliability of supply and transparency of tariffs index. The score is computed based on the methodology in the DB16-20 studies.
